Aaron Heap

PhD Candidate

Aaron originates from Aotearoa (New Zealand) and brings with him a background in biodiversity management, conservation, and freshwater ecology. Since moving to Australia he has completed a Masters of Ecosystem Management and Conservation at the University of Melbourne. During this time, he worked as a research assistant in the Forest Hydrology group undertaking soil infiltration experiments in areas burned in the 2020 bushfires. He is now completing a PhD with FLARE investigating the restoration of landscape traps which have occurred in Wilsons Promontory due to historical fires from anthropogenetic ignitions.
